After the settings are completed, tap sequence. and [Back] keys in Preview CA Back reception memory 0% Receive Start To cancel the transaction report settings: Tap the [Do not Print] key. • The print conditions for a transaction report are as follows: • "Always Print": A transaction report is printed no matter whether the transmission succeeds or fails. • "Print at Error": A transaction report is printed when transmission fails. • "Do not Print": Do not print a transaction report. • Set the [Print Original Image] checkbox to to include part of the transmitted original in the transaction report. 6 Tap the [Start] key to start scanning of the original. • If you inserted the original pages in the document feeder tray, all pages are scanned. A beep will sound to indicate that scanning and transmission have ended. • When you place the original on the document glass, scan each page one at a time. When scanning finishes, place the next original and tap the [Start] key. Repeat the procedure until all pages have been scanned and then tap the [Read-End] key. A beep will sound to indicate that scanning and transmission have ended. You can tap the [Preview] key to check a preview of the image before sending an image. Original image in transaction report When [Print Original Image] is enabled, the first page of the transmitted original is printed on the same sheet as the transaction report. The original image is reduced to allow it to fit on the sheet. If the vertical scanning length (X direction) of the original is longer than 432 mm (17-1/64"), the part that exceeds 432 mm (17-1/64") may be cut off. 5-120
